IP查询
查询
你查询的IP:[203.95.183.168] 地理位置:中国
最新查询
203.93.37.115
210.22.230.186
121.89.104.128
119.88.104.104
124.16.245.167
59.155.216.182
218.240.137.152
121.89.212.92
122.192.232.230
203.95.183.168
116.58.128.66
124.47.43.59
121.55.248.244
221.129.177.2
202.43.144.56
203.95.96.78
116.2.163.232
210.5.45.248
202.38.160.165
122.204.208.107
203.190.96.212
202.149.160.55
202.122.112.60
202.152.176.239
211.80.49.91
203.191.16.84
222.176.22.103
202.95.99.237
220.231.204.191
202.127.112.149
203.100.80.195